YAKIMA, Wash. – Dr. Richard Wilkinson, a medical clinic owner in Yakima, has had his medical license suspension upheld. This decision came after his use of ivermectin on COVID-19 patients and his posts about COVID on his online blog led to the original suspension in 2023.

In 2023, Dr. Wilkinson appealed the suspension. This week, a judge ruled to uphold the punishment for what was deemed negligent care to patients. However, the judge also protected Dr. Wilkinson's First Amendment rights concerning his blog posts.

The judge encouraged the Washington Medical Commission to revoke any sanctions imposed on Dr. Wilkinson for comments made on his blog.
